Output 89e2144c5c0e176e0492a3962ae3fa4eb71f03b5b34637f6b8faec70645a18ac:23

value
50989
script pubkey
OP_0 OP_PUSHBYTES_20 ccf42379b9667a9b1ff52ec0a525e02aae81fdf2
address
bc1qen6zx7deveafk8l49mq22f0q92hgrl0jaq4edh
transaction
89e2144c5c0e176e0492a3962ae3fa4eb71f03b5b34637f6b8faec70645a18ac